My journey: From chicken and chips to Accounting Professional!
I moved to the UK alone back in 2006 at the age of 22.
My first job was working for a well-known fast food outlet selling chicken and chips.
I always wanted a career in Finance and started with a Part Time Sage Accounts course. I completed my Sage Accounts Level 1 & 2 course with First Class Pass.
Meanwhile, I changed my job from Team Member to Security Officer at Milton Keynes College back in 2009. I spoke to a career advisor at Milton Keynes college who gave me some great advice. By the end of 2012 I had qualified at Level 3 while holding down both part time and full time jobs.
During my studies I had some difficult personal issues to overcome and suffered acute stress and anxiety for almost a year, but I continued with my studies while getting counselling to help me through a difficult phase of my life.
I became an IAB and IAAP member in 2018 and also hold a Practising Certificate with the IAB.
I am growing my business picking up new clients and hope to make this my full time career in the near future.
I would strongly advise IAB and IAAP membership to anyone wanting to work as a bookkeeper or run their own practice.
I have more confidence in myself now and am proud to have been accepted as a Fellow of both the IAB and IAAP, the highest grade of membership.
I have plans to enter the IAB 2018 Awards and am hoping to win! I would also like to become an IAB Council Member in the future.
